The Best RSS Advice I've Ever Heard

...comes from Paul Boutin, in the form of this post:

How to lure more RSS readers

Robert Scoble: "Write better headlines and you'll get more readers."

So true. I'm guilty of not putting any effort into my own weblog headlines, but that's because I don't really care how many readers I get here, and I have professional headline writers working for me at Slate and Wired.

You, however, you who have 300 or 3000 daily weblog readers and wish you had ten times as many, should always think about what headline would make a reader click on an entry as opposed to passing it by. Usually it's a matter of making clear what the entry is about, and what the relevant new info or commentary in the post is.

Of course, as you can see, the original source of the advice was Robert Scoble, but his original headline was:

Scanning the Blogosphere

...so I never actually read that post.

I'm going to try to take this advice to heart.
